After releasing the official rendering image and teaser video of the new Hyundai Elite i20, company executives have confirmed that the current generation Hyundai i20 will be discontinued. Unlike the Hyundai Grand i10 which sells alongside the older Hyundai i10 hatchback, the new Hyundai Elite i20 will be replace the existing Hyundai i20 in the country. The new Hyundai Elite i20 will make its world debut in India on August 11th, which says a lot about the company’s commitment to the country. The Korean car manufacturer has released official rendered images of the car earlier today, but we have access to these spy images of the Hyundai Elite i20 without camouflage giving a cleaner view of the new car’s design.
The Hyundai Elite i20 has been designed at Hyundai Motor’s Design Centre Europe in Rüsselsheim, Germany and takes the company’s Fluidic Sculpture design philosophy to the next level. The Hyundai Elite i20 sports a wide and aggressive styling with a pair of large headlights, trapezoidal grille, strong shoulder lines and black C-pillars. The rear end gets sleek taillamps with LED highlights which spread over the boot lid.
As the new Hyundai Elite i20 will have a longer wheelbase, we can expect the cabin room to be more generous than the current i20. Hyundai will pay extra attention to make the car more comfortable for rear passengers and will also include additional features to out shine the competition.
Though Hyundai has not revealed much information about the new Hyundai Elite i20, we expect it to be similar to the regular Hyundai i20. Engine options of the current Hyundai i20 will be carried forward on the new Hyundai Elite i20, which includes the 84PS, 1.2-litre kappa petrol mated to a 5-speed gearbox and a 100PS, 1.4-litre petrol motor with 4-speed automatic petrol. Diesel version will come with a 90PS, 1.4-litre oil-burner with a 5-speed manual transmission.
The new Hyundai Elite i20 is expected to go on sale by end of August 2014 and is expected to be priced between Rs 4.9 lakh to Rs 7.9 lakh. Although there is nothing wrong about the Hyundai i20 hatchback, but Hyundai is preparing itself with the new Hyundai Elite i20 to take on fresh competition like the recently launched 2014 Volkswagen Polo (Also read: 2014 Polo 1.5 TDI review) and other upcoming models like the new Honda Jazz and Maruti Suzuki Swift facelift.
